Geojit Financial Services revealed a 38 percent drop in consolidated net profit to Rs 32.21 crore for the quarter ending March 2025, compared to Rs 51.91 crore a year earlier. The firm’s quarterly revenue contracted 15 percent to Rs 177.48 crore, despite a slight sequential rise from the preceding quarter. EBITDA also declined by 35 percent year-over-year. However, Geojit’s full fiscal year 2024-25 results reflected resilience with a 20 percent rise in consolidated revenue to Rs 749.32 crore and a 15 percent net profit increase to Rs 172.49 crore.
